Understanding the Mechanics of the Aviator Game

At its heart, the aviator game is remarkably straightforward. A plane takes off on the screen, and with each passing moment, a multiplier increases. The objective is to predict when the plane will crash and cash out your bet before that happens. The longer you wait, the higher the multiplier, and therefore, the greater your potential winnings. However, every second that passes also increases the probability that the plane will disappear, leading to a loss of your wager. This inherent risk versus reward dynamic is crucial to understanding the core tension of the game. Success isn't necessarily about predicting the exact moment of the crash, but rather about managing risk and making informed decisions based on probabilities and observed trends.

Loss Aversion and the Desire for Control

Loss aversion, the tendency to feel the pain of a loss more strongly than the pleasure of an equivalent gain, is a significant factor in aviator game gameplay. Players are often more motivated to avoid losing their stake than they are to win a large profit. This can lead to irrational decision-making, such as waiting too long to cash out in an attempt to recoup previous losses. Furthermore, the game provides a sense of control – the ability to choose when to cash out – which can be particularly appealing to individuals who feel powerless in other areas of their lives. This illusion of control can contribute to the game’s addictive potential.
